Output d789f8927557e0e4689e6b71c349c3c5306bfba4766982b7e92f55b7e5e41f17:5

value
19584156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6db05b9c05216fca0f58b1387b192c990aabd17c OP_EQUAL
address
MHu99u2nxt81wZZeHkrkqwGgYMesKVm2PZ
transaction
d789f8927557e0e4689e6b71c349c3c5306bfba4766982b7e92f55b7e5e41f17
spent
true